On Tue, 20 Nov 2001, Kevin Schaefer wrote: > Does anyone have a recommendation on the best way to run a listserver from > our Cobalt RaQ 4? Which Linux application is already there? > > Thanks in advance, >
I definitely recommend NOT using Cobalts mailing lists, we use and install for our clients mailman (http://www.list.org) It just plain works and works well. There is a great web interface on it for both administers and users as well. You will need to have python installed and know how to add jobs to crontab. Other than that it is a snap.
